(1) The displacement vector A las a length La and a direction east of north; the displacement vector B has a length Le and a direction west of north. What are the magnitude and direction of Ax B? (b) B x A? (c) Write out the vector A x B in terms of the unit vectors i, j, and k. [15 pts] (2) A boat with a maximum speed v (relative to the water) is on one shore of a river witha width d. The river is flowing with speed V. (a) Traveling in a straight line (i.e. perpendicular to the shore) how long does it take the boat to et to a point directly across? (b) What is the fastest possible crossing time to any point on the opposite shore? [20 pts
